How Much Do Content Writing & Creation Agencies Charge?
Understand what different pricing tiers actually mean before investing.
🏆 High-End Strategic Agencies
$5,000 – $15,000+ / month
Full-service agencies offering content strategy, SEO consulting, execution, and reporting — best for brands seeking measurable long-term growth.
💼 Mid-Tier Writing Agencies
$2,000 – $5,000 / month
Provide consistent SEO blog content with light strategy support. Ideal for SaaS and startups growing brand visibility.
📝 Per-Article Rates
$120 – $500+ / article
Standard blog pricing — varies by length, niche complexity, and optimization depth (keyword research, linking, etc.).
⚙️ Marketplace / Volume Writing
$30 – $200 / article
Budget-friendly bulk content. Fast turnaround, but may lack quality control, originality, or proper SEO optimization.

FAQs
1. What do content creation agencies do?
They plan, write, produce and often optimize and distribute content—blogs, web pages, landing pages, social posts, and UGC—so your brand shows up, engages, and converts.
2. How much do content writing agencies charge?
Ranges widely—from ~$30/article for high-volume budget writing, to $10,000+ per month for full-service strategy and production.
3. What is the difference between content writing vs. content creation?
Writing is one piece (blogs, articles). Creation includes visuals, video scripts, social, interactive content, strategy, and distribution.
4. How do I pick the right agency for my SaaS brand?
Look for niche experience (SaaS/tech), strategy + execution, measurable results, clear deliverables, and a budget that fits your stage.
5. Are marketplace freelance writer services good for scaling content?
Yes—for volume and flexibility. But you’ll likely need to manage them closely and may sacrifice some strategy or depth.
6. What role does AI play in content writing/creation agencies now?
Many agencies now use AI to help scale content, speed drafting, and topic generation—but human editing, brand voice, and strategy remain essential. Agencies like Skale emphasize “AI-ready” yet expert-led content.
7. Should I outsource all my content writing or keep some in-house?
It depends. A hybrid often works best: outsource high-volume or specialist writing; keep strategic, brand-voice-heavy content in-house or collaborate jointly with the agency.
